AI辅助APP开发完整流程
随着人工智能技术的快速发展,现在即使没有深厚的编程基础,也能借助AI工具快速构建功能完整的APP。以下是使用AI制作APP的七个关键步骤:
第一步:需求分析与概念设计
利用AI工具(如ChatGPT、Claude等)进行头脑风暴,明确APP的核心功能、目标用户和市场定位。AI可以帮助你:
- 生成详细的功能需求文档
- 分析竞品特点和市场机会
- 创建用户画像和使用场景
- 制定初步的产品路线图
第二步:UI/UX设计与原型制作
AI设计工具可以大幅提升界面设计效率:
- Midjourney/DALL-E 3:生成应用界面灵感图
- Galileo AI:根据文字描述生成完整UI设计
- Figma AI插件:自动布局、设计建议和组件生成
- Uizard:手绘草图转数字化设计
第三步:AI辅助编程与开发
这是AI在APP开发中最强大的应用领域:
- GitHub Copilot:代码自动补全和函数生成
- Amazon CodeWhisperer:全栈开发辅助
- Tabnine:支持30+编程语言的AI编程助手
- Replit AI:在线IDE内置的AI编程功能
提示:对于复杂功能,可以先让AI生成代码框架,再根据具体需求进行调整优化。
第四步:测试与调试
AI测试工具可以自动发现和修复问题:
- Testim/Selenium:自动化UI测试
- Applitools:视觉AI测试工具
- DeepCode/SonarQube:代码质量分析与漏洞检测
- AI驱动的异常监测和性能分析
第五步:内容生成与优化
为APP生成高质量内容:
- AI写作助手创建应用描述、帮助文档
- AI生成图标、插图等视觉素材
- 语音合成和自然语言处理功能集成
- 个性化内容推荐算法配置
降AIGC与内容原创性优化
小发猫降AIGC工具使用指南
在AI生成内容泛滥的今天,确保APP内容的原创性变得尤为重要。小发猫降AIGC工具专门用于降低内容的AI生成特征,提高原创性和自然度:
主要功能:
- AI特征检测:分析文本中的AI生成概率和特征标记
- 智能改写:在保留原意的前提下重构句子结构和表达方式
- 风格调整:匹配不同文体风格(正式、口语化、技术文档等)
- 原创度提升:通过同义词替换、句式变换等方式降低重复率
使用步骤:
- 将AI生成的原始内容粘贴到小发猫工具输入框
- 选择目标文体和优化强度(轻度/中度/深度优化)
- 点击"开始优化"按钮,系统自动重构内容
- 对比优化前后的文本,人工微调确保专业性
- 使用查重工具验证优化后的原创度
最佳实践建议:对于APP的描述文案、帮助文档、教程内容等,先用AI工具生成初稿,再用小发猫进行降AIGC处理,最后人工审核。这样既能提高效率,又能保证内容的独特性和质量。
第六步:部署与上架
AI辅助部署工具:
- Vercel/Netlify AI:自动部署和优化
- Docker AI:容器配置优化
- AI生成应用商店描述和营销材料
- 自动化截图和预览视频生成
第七步:数据分析与迭代优化
上线后利用AI进行持续优化:
- AI分析用户行为数据,发现使用痛点
- 自动A/B测试和功能推荐
- 智能客服和用户反馈分析
- 预测性维护和性能优化建议
推荐的AI APP开发工具组合
设计阶段
• Galileo AI
• Midjourney
• Figma AI
• Uizard
开发阶段
• GitHub Copilot
• Replit AI
• Tabnine
• Codeium
内容优化
• 小发猫降AIGC
• Jasper AI
• Copy.ai
• Grammarly
测试部署
• Testim
• Applitools
• Vercel AI
• Postman AI
成功关键因素
1. 明确AI工具边界:了解AI的能力和限制,不盲目依赖
2. 保持人工审核:所有AI生成内容都需要人工验证和优化
3. 关注原创性:使用小发猫等工具降低AIGC特征,避免内容同质化
4. 迭代改进:基于用户反馈持续优化AI模型和产出质量